Islamic Governance: Governance of the Divinely-Sanctioned Social Order

under Conditions of Religious Solidarity

The four volumes of Ayatollah Khamenei's Islamic Governance provide the theoretical framework for authentic Islamic governance in the modern era that is deeply rooted in Islamic principles and in what makes us human. Authored by one of the foremost theoreticians and practitioners of the revolutionary Islamic movement that culminated in the triumph of the Islamic Revolution in Iran, the book provides a genuine alternative both to the morally bankrupt liberal social order of the West, as well as to the defunct and sterile alternatives provided within the rest of the Islamic world.

Volume Three: The Just Ruler

The Just Ruler begins by delineating the requisite attributes of the Islamic ruler as well as his rights and duties relative to his subjects. Ayatollah Khāmeneī then proceeds to provide an in-depth commentary on Imam Ali's seminal Epistle to Mālek Ashtar. The volume includes a translation of the Epistle, as well as the Epistle in the original Arabic. This volume provides the principles upon which the practical foundations of governance should be based, as advised by Imam Ali (as) himself; principles of governance which, when actualized, will enable humanity to reach its full potential, irrespective of considerations of faith.
